摘要

PURPOSE: A system for managing stress change of a bridge with an FBG optical-fiber stress measuring sensor is provided to enable 3D maintenance to be performed by measuring stress applied to a structure in a 3D technique. CONSTITUTION: A stress measuring sensor is installed in a bridge structure and measures 3D stress applied to the bridge structure with FBG optical-fiber sensing. A stress measuring unit(110) is installed on the bridge structure, stores or process stress measured by the stress measuring sensor, receives and transmits stress externally. A central administrating unit(140) is installed outside the bridge structure, is connected to the stress measuring unit by a connecting network, processes 3D stress measured by the stress measuring unit, produces stress related data and graph and calculates stressing force by strand by the stress related data.
